Job Title: Specialist, Embedded Software Engineer
Job Code: 31990
Job Location: Rochester, NY
Job Description:
L3Harris Space and Airborne Systems is seeking an Embedded Software Engineer for our Rochester, NY location to join our team in developing Embedded Flight Software for space-based imaging payloads. This role involves the full software lifecycle from development through testing to operational deployment during missions.
Essential Functions:
- Support embedded software application development.
- Investigate and resolve complex issues independently or collaboratively.
- Collaborate with cross-functional engineering teams for hardware-software integration.
- Participate in all software development lifecycle phases, including requirements, design, implementation, integration, and formal testing.
- Conduct peer reviews, identify defects, and implement fixes.
- Develop software using C/C++ and Python for real-time operating systems (RTOS) such as VxWorks, Linux, and QNX.
- Design application-level libraries for embedded Linux systems.
- Engage in architecture, design, and code reviews.
- Collaborate with other engineers on solution development.
